How to Set Up a Laser Monitoring Device48
Laser monitoring devices are used to measure the distance between two points. They are often used in industrial settings to ensure that objects are moving at the correct speed or to detect the presence of objects in a dangerous area. Laser monitoring devices can also be used in security settings to detect the presence of intruders.
Setting up a laser monitoring device is a relatively simple process. The first step is to choose a location for the device. The device should be placed in a location where it will have a clear view of the area being monitored. Once the location has been chosen, the device should be mounted securely. The device should be mounted at a height that will allow it to measure the distance between the two points accurately.
Once the device has been mounted, it should be connected to a power source. The device should also be connected to a computer or other data logging device. The data logging device will record the data from the laser monitoring device. The data can then be used to create graphs or charts that can be used to track the movement of objects or to detect the presence of intruders.

Here are some tips for setting up a laser monitoring device:
Choose a location for the device that will give it a clear view of the area being monitored.
Mount the device securely at a height that will allow it to measure the distance between the two points accurately.
Connect the device to a power source and to a computer or other data logging device.
Calibrate the device according to the manufacturer's instructions.
Test the device to make sure that it is working properly.
By following these tips, you can ensure that your laser monitoring device is set up properly and that it is working accurately.
